UK mortgage lending down by two-thirds

Mortgage lending in Britain dived by 60% to an eight-year low during February as the credit crunch continued to strangle the market.

A total of £9.9bn (€10.4bn) was advanced during the month, the lowest figure since February 2001 and nearly two-thirds below the level lent 12 months ago, the Council of Mortgage Lenders said.
